When deciding on inspections, the production and operations department can consider the following six guidelines:

  1. Identify critical points: Determine the key areas in the production process that require inspection to ensure quality and safety.
  2. Establish inspection criteria: Define the standards and benchmarks that the products or processes need to meet.
  3. Develop inspection procedures: Create step-by-step instructions for conducting inspections.
  4. Train inspectors: Provide proper training to the individuals who will be responsible for performing the inspections.
  5. Implement regular inspection schedules: Set up a consistent schedule for conducting inspections to ensure ongoing quality control.
  6. Document and analyze inspection results: Keep detailed records of the inspection findings and analyze them to identify trends or areas for improvement.
